RECEIVED FEB 2 3 1999 PERMIT COUNTER `R�W CRITICAL- AREAS CHECKLIST The Critical Areas Checklist contained on this form is to be filled out by any p erson preparing a Development Permit Application for the City of Edmonds prior to his/her submittal of a development permit to the City. The purpose of the Checklist is to enable City staff to determine whether any potential Critical Areas are, 'or may be, present on the subject property. The information needed to complete the Checklist should be easily available from observations of the site or data available at City Hall (Critical Areas inventories, maps, or soil surveys). An applicant, or his/her representative, must fill out the checklist, sign and date it, and. submit it to the City. The City will review the checklist, make a precursory site visit, and make a determination of the subsequent steps necessary to complete a development permit application. Please submit a vicinity map along with the signed copy of this form to assist City staff in finding and locating the specific piece of property described on this form. Timeframes The time limits for Reconsiderations and Appeals run concurrently. If a request for a reconsideration is filed before the dine limit for filing an appeal has expired, the time "clock" for filing an appeal is stopped until a decision -on -the reconsideration request is completed. Once the Hearing Examiner has issued his decision on the reconsideration request, the time clock for filing an appeal continues from the point it was stopped. For example, if a reconsideration request is filed on day 5 of the appeal period, an individual would have 9 more days in which to file an appeal after the Hearing Examiner issues his decision on the reconsideration requesL IV. LAPSE OF APPROVAL Section 20.75. 100 (as amended by Ordinance No. 3190) states "A preliminary approval of a subdivision or lot fine adjustment will expire and have no further validity at the end of five years, unless the applicant has acquired approval of the final plat or final short plat approval within the five year period.- V. POST OFFICE BOX 16923 WICHITA, KANSAS 67216 PERMA R PRODUCTS INC. 106 PERMA R ROAD JOHNSON CITY, TENNESSEE 37063 PSC MOULDING CORPORATION 840 DIVISION STREET COBOURG, ONTARIO K9A4J9 CANADA 1.0 SUBJECT Logix Insulated Concrete Forms. 2.0 DESCRIPTION 2.1 General: The Logix Insulated Concrete Forms consist of expanded polystyrene (EPS) interlocking rigid polystyrene foam plastic boards that serve as permanent formwork for reinforced concrete, exterior and interior walls and lintel beams, and foundation and retaining walls. The interior of a building constructed with Logix Insulated Concrete Forms must be protected with a thermal barrier complying with Section 2602.4 of the 1997 Uniform Building CodeTM (LIBC), Section 2603.4 of the 2000 international Building CodeP (IBC) or Section R318.1.2 of the 2000 International Residential Codep (IRC), such as*a '/,-inch-thick (12.7 mm) regular gypsum wallboard installed in accordance with Section 2.5; and the exterior surface must be covered with an approved exterior wall covering. Recognition is in accordance with Section 104.2.8 of the UBC, Section 104.11 of the IBC, and Sections R404.4 and R611 of the IRC. 2.2 Materials: 2.2.1 Logix Insulated Concrete Forms: The Logix Insulated Concrete Forms consist of two EPS foam plastic boards separated by injection molded polypropylene webs, which are preinserted into the EPS mold before molding so that they are partially embedded into the EPS boards. The polypropylene webs, which are spaced 8 inches (203 mm) on center horizontally, maintain the EPS board facings at a fixed clear distance of 4 inches (102 mm), 6.25 inches (158 mm), 8 inches (203 mm) or 10 inches (254 mm). For the standard forms, the EPS boards are 16 inches (406 mm) high by 48 inches (1219 mm) long. The EPS boards are 2'/2 inches (63.5 mm) thick measured at the center of the board, and have a maximum thickness of 23/4 inches (69.9 mm). When stacked in a running bond pattern, the Logix Insulated Concrete Forms create a cavity where steel reinforcement bars and concrete are placed. In addition to the standard forms, 45- degree angle forms, 90-degree angle corner forms, taper top blocks and brick ledge blocks are also available. Typical Logix Insulated Concrete Forms are illustrated in Figure 1. The 45-degree angle forms and 90-degree angle corner forms are used to construct wall intersections. The taper top block is used to construct corbels in the wall at the desired locations. The brick ledge blocks are used to construct corbels that serve as ledges, for supporting exterior brick veneers. The EPS foam boards are molded from beads specified in the approved quality control manuals. The foam plastic has a nominal density of 1.45 pcf (23.2 kg /M3) , and has a maximum flame -spread rating of 25 and a ma)dmum smoke -density rating of 450 when tested in accordance with UBC Standard 8-1 or ASTM E 84. The foam plastic insulation complies as a Type 11 rigid cellular polystyrene*(RCPS) in accordance With ASTM C 578-01. The polypropylene webs are 8.5 inches (216 mm), 10.75 inches (273 mm), 12.5 inches (318 mm) or 14.5 inches (368 mm) in length and have a 1.25-inch-wide-by-14.25 inch -high (32 mm by 362 mm), 0. 1875-inch-thick (4.8 mm) flange. Refer to Figure I for details. 2.2.2 Concrete: Normal -weight concrete with a maximum size aggregate of 3/, inch (19 mm) and a maximum slump of 6 inches (152 mm). The maximum water—cementitious materials ratio must be 0.5, unless otherwise approved by the building official. Concrete must have a 28-day minimum compressive strength of 2,500 psi (17.2 MPa). If construction of the Logix Insulated Concrete Forms is based on the IRC, concrete must comply with Section R404.4 or R611.6.1 of the IRC. 2.2.3 Reinforcement: Deformed steel reinforcement bars must have a minimum yield stress of 40 ksi (276 MPa), and must comply with Section 1903 of the UBC or the IBC. If construction of the Logix Insulated Concrete Forms is based on the IRC, reinforcing steel must comply with Section R404.4.6 or R611.6.2 of the IRC. 2.2.4 Other Components: Wood members, if not protected from the concrete, must be preservative -treated by pressure process with an approved mod preservative, and attached to the wall with anchor bolts complying with Section 2304.3 of the UBC, Section 2304.9.5 of the IBC or Section R323.3 of the IRC. Materials other than wood, such as vinyl, are permitted for window and door framing if approved by the building official. 2.3 Design: 2.3.1 General: Design of concrete in the Logix Insulated Concrete Forms must comply with Chapter 19 of the UBC or the IBC. Walls must be anchored to the floors and roofs in accordance with Section 1633.2.8 of the UBC or Section 1604.8.2 of the IBC. 2.3.2 Alternate Design: In lieu of calculations required by Section 2.3.1 of this report the structural design of residential buildings, constructed with the Logix Insulated Concrete Forms and regulated by the UBC, is permitted to comply with the Prescriptive Method for Insulating Concrete Forms in Residential Construction (publication No. EB1 18), dated May 1998, published by the Portland Cement Association (PCA), subject to all limits applicable for a flat insulating concrete form (ICF) wall system specified in that document. The PCA document must be made available to the building official upon request. Buildings constructed with the Logix Insulated Concrete Forms and designed in accordance with this section must not exceed a height of two stories plus a basement, where the maximum unsupported wall height is 10 feet (3048 mm). 2.3.3 Design in Accordance with the IRC: Walls constructed with the Logix Insulated Concrete Forms must be designed in accordance with Section R611 of the IRC. The Logix Insulated Concrete Forms are defined as a flat ICF system in accordance with IRC Section R404.4.2 or R611.3, and corresponding requirements shall apply. 2.4 Installation: The Logix Insulated Concrete Forms must be supported on concrete footings complying with Chapter 18 of the UBC or IBC, or Chapter 4 of the IRC. Vertical reinforcement bars, embedded in the footing, must extend a minimum of 24 inches (610 mm) into the block wall system. The Logix Insulated Concrete Form blocks must be stacked in a running bond pattern such thatthe polypropylene webs align vertically. Vertical and horizontal reinforcement bars must be placed as required by the design and the applicable code. All horizontal and vertical reinforcement bars must have minimum concrete protection in accordance with the UBC or IBC. Concrete quality, mixing, and placing must comply with Chapter 19 of the UBC or IBC. Refer to Figure 2 for typical installation details. When regulated by the IRC, reinforcing steel for the Logix Insulated Concrete Forms used above grade must comply with Section R611 of the IRC. Pressure -preservative -treated wood ledgers must be attached to the concrete wall by removing the face shell of the EPS units, with the height of the removed portion equal to the depth of the wood ledger. When concrete is poured into the wall system, the concrete -filled volume, provided for the anchor bolts, forms a solid concrete connection from the ledger board to the horizontal bond beam. The spacing and embedment depth of the anchor bolts must comply with the structural design or code requirements, whichever governs. Anchor bolts used to connect the wood ledgers or plates to the concrete must be cast -in -place, with the bolts sized and spaced as required by the design. 2.5 Interior Finish: Logix Insulated Concrete Forms exposed to the interior of the building must be finished with minimum '/,-inch-thick (12.7 mm) regular gypsum wallboard complying with ASTM C 36, attached to the flanges of the polypropylene webs. The minimum '/2-i nch-thick (12.7 mm) wallboard must be installed vertically and attached to the flanges of the plastic webs with 1.625-inch-long (41.3 mm), No. 6, Type W, coarse thread gypsum wallboard screws spaced 16 inches (406 mm) on center horizontally, and 12 inches (305 mm) vertically. 2.6 Exterior Finish: 2.6.1 Above Grade: An approved exterior wall covering must be designed and installed in accordance with the applicable code or an ICC-ES evaluation report. When the wall covering is required to be attached to structural members, the wall covering must be attached to the flanges of the polypropylene webs with either No. 6, Type W, coarse thread drywall screws or No. 6, Type S drywall screws. The screws must be corrosion -resistant and have sufficient length to protrude through the flanges of the polypropylene webs a minimum of'/,, inch (6.4 mm). The screws have the allowable pullout and lateral load capabilities shown in Table 1. The maximu m spacing of the screws shall be designed to support the gravity loads of the wall covering and resist the negative wind pressures. The maximum negative wind pressure is 99 psf (4.74 kPa). Negative wind pressure capacity of the exterior finish material must be the same as that recognized in the code for generic materials, or in a current ICC-ES evaluation report for proprietary materials. 2.6.2 Below Grade: Wall surfaces must be dampproofed and, when required by the building official, waterproofed in accordance with Appendix Chapter 18 of the UBC, Section 1806 of the IBC, or Section R404.4.11 of the IRC. Dampproofing and waterproofing materials must be approved by Logix Insulated Concrete Forms Ltd. and the building official, and must be free of solvents that will adversely affect the EPS foam boards. 2.7 Foundation Walls: The wall system is permitted to be used as a foundation stem wall when supporting wood -framed construction and when the structure is supported on concrete footings complying with the applicable code.
